About Senior Software Engineer

  Microsoft’s Cloud for Industry (MCI) organization is leading the engineering of products designed to meet the business needs of key industries like Sustainability, Retail, Manufacturing, Financial Services, and more. MCI has a partner-led strategy, with a focus on enabling ISVs (Independent Software Vendors), but also produces first-party products, open source offerings, and integrations of AI and data solutions with ISVs to enhance their offerings with Microsoft-owned platforms such as Azure OpenAI, Fabric, Dynamics365, Power, M365 and Teams.

  We are looking for a Senior Software Engineer to join our organization, specifically in the Industry Scale and Customer Engagement (ISCE) team. ISCE plays a horizonal role, spanning the industry product groups with the mission to increase scale and customer adoption. As a Senior Software Engineer, you will deliver critical solutions to our customers across the Microsoft Cloud – Dynamics 365, Power Platform, Azure, and Microsoft 365.

  Responsibilities

  Responsibilities:

  Work directly with customers to distill business value hypotheses into a concise list of requirements, objectives, and risks.

  Building solutions which delight our customers, inspiring them to invest more in their adoption of Microsoft products and services.

  Learn the customer’s processes, goals, and expectations— by listening, asking questions, and guiding the conversation.

  Drive the identification of dependencies and risks, and designs software engineering plans to reduce risks to quality, resilience, security, and the project schedule.

  Contribute to discussions about the architecture of products/solutions and contribute to proposals for architecture.

  Provide consultation to our System Integrator partners as they work on their own customer engagements with the same products and services.

  Lead by example by producing extensible and maintainable code. Optimize, debug, refactor, and reuse code to improve performance and maintainability, effectiveness, and return on investment (ROI).

  Qualifications

  Required Qualifications:

  Bachelor's Degree in Computer Science, or related technical discipline AND 4+ years technical engineering experience with coding in languages including, but not limited to, C, C++, C#, Java, JavaScript, or Python

  OR equivalent experience.

  1+ year (s) of experience in a customer-facing role (whether internal customers or external) like a Customer Support Engineer, Technical Program Manager, Solution Architect, or Consulting Software Engineer.

  Other Requirements:

  Ability to meet Microsoft, customer and/or government security screening requirements are required for this role. These requirements include but are not limited to the following specialized security screenings: 

  Microsoft Cloud Background Check: This position will be required to pass the Microsoft Cloud Background Check upon hire/transfer and every two years thereafter.

  Preferred Qualifications:

  Experience with at least one (1) relational database system

  Experience with designing and delivering resilient, compliant, and secure application architectures

  Experience building and shipping production grade software or services

  Software Engineering IC4 - The typical base pay range for this role across the U.S. is USD $112,000 - $218,400 per year. There is a different range applicable to specific work locations, within the San Francisco Bay area and New York City metropolitan area, and the base pay range for this role in those locations is USD $145,800 - $238,600 per year.
